
这份详细的MySQL学习笔记,建议面试前看一遍!
今天跟大家分享mysql硬核干货学习笔记,非常适合初学者以及求职面试前需要突击的朋友,建议都收藏起来,需要时,方便快速复习! 文章来源:https://www.cnblogs.com/shockerli/p/1000-plus-line-mysql-notes.htm……
今天跟大家分享mysql硬核干货学习笔记,非常适合初学者以及求职面试前需要突击的朋友,建议都收藏起来,需要时,方便快速复习! 文章来源:https://www.cnblogs.com/shockerli/p/1000-plus-line-mysql-notes.htm……
数据库基本操作 #查看数据库 show databases #创建数据库 create database db DEFAULT CHARSET utf8 COLLATE utf8_general_ci; #使用数据库 use db; 用户操作 #创建用户 create user '用户名'@'IP地……
在数据处理过程中,经常会遇到一种问题,增量更新的问题。 具体逻辑就是先判断一下数据库中有没有对应记录,如果没有就插入新的记录。如果有,就直接更新那一条记录而不插入。 普通做法先比较,然后在更新和插入,……
一. 函数索引简介 二. 函数索引测试 1. 创建表结构 2. 插入数据 3. 创建普通索引 idx_create_time: 4. 查看 sql 执行计划: 5. 创建函数索引 fun_create_time: 6. 再次查看 sql 执行计划: 7. 该表此时的索引……
前天晚上,睡觉前突然想到白天同事优化的一个sql。(头发渐渐消失。。)SQL语句简化下,就是:select * from t_test where dt like concat(curdate(),”%”);表t_test的字段dt是timestamp类型,并且dt上有……
数据库对象命名规范 1、数据库对象 数据库对象是数据库的组成部分,常见的有以下几种:表(Table )、索引(Index)、视图(View)、图表(Diagram)、缺省值(Default)、规则(Rule)、触发器(Trigger)、存储……
01 慢查询分析 对于MySQL,最简单的衡量查询开销的三个指标如下: 响应时间:服务时间和排队时间之和。服务时间是指数据库处理这个查询真正花……
MySQL数据库高级技巧:掌握这些,让你的数据库飞起来!#1 数据库索引优化 在MySQL中,索引是提高查询效率的关键。正确使用索引,可以让你的查询速度从龟速提升到闪电速度。 重点句子:“一个优秀的索引,可以让你在……
MySQL是大型架构的核心,也是大厂的必备技能,下面我就全面来详解MySQL核心命令 MySQL数据库语句 1.创建数据库 create database name; 创建数据库 2.选择数据库 use databasename; 选择数据库 3.删除数据库 ……
开篇:揭开手工注入的神秘面纱 在当今数字化时代,数据库宛如一座宝库,存储着各类关键信息。而 MySQL 作为使用广泛的开源数据库管理系统,其安全性至关重要。SQL 注入攻击,尤其是手工注入,始终是悬在数据库安全……
引言 在Web开发中,PHP与MySQL的组合是非常常见且强大的。本文将详细介绍如何在PHP文件中查询MySQL数据库,并探讨一些常见问题及其解决方案。 一、准备工作 1.1 安装环境 确保你已经安装了PHP和MySQL环境。可……
mysql备份数据库 mysql备份单个数据库 #mysql备份某个库格式: mysqldump -h主机名 -P端口 -u用户名 -p"密码" --database 数据库名 > 文件名.sql #实例:mysql备份某个库: mysqldump -h10.*.*.9 -P330……
一、前言 在程序上线运行一段时间后,一旦数据量上去了,或多或少会感觉到系统出现延迟、卡顿等现象,出现这种问题,就需要程序员或架构师进行系统调优工作了。其中,大量的实践经验表明,调优的手段尽管……